Hi!

I have just created a huge form with almost 60 fields. 
Now I want to create a Dynamic email event that is sent to the administrator. I understand he whole thing with writing the Short field name parameters in the email body. 

But is there not an easier way to get the parameters in to the email body than to write them again?
  thought it was possible to cut and paste them, but it doesn't work.  Please, isn´t there any easier way?

Hi guys... Yes this is a great enhancement request and one we have on the list to add. In version 2.5 we did add the feature to use $(ShortFieldName_FullResults) which is helpful as it also includes the field label etc.. Also, in other areas of the site (such as using tokens in the payment gateway or areas that are not using the Rich Text Editor) we have it so you can simply click one of the parameters and it will be inserted into the textbox. With Rich Text Editors we were running into issues however (especially with the different type of editors out there) so we are review this.

What we plan to implement is a few links that will be 'Prefill form with all form results' and/or 'Prefil form with all form results and labels' This way the form will automatically be formatted with all content and so forth and if you want to remove something it will be far less time consuming.

Ok boys... Signed. Sealed. Delivered... Ok, well more like Designed. Coded. Compiled.


We have added two new links above the parameters for the latest patch or next release. If you need this sooner we should have it under patches and hot fixes by the end of the week.


1. Link one will be to 'Generate Results Template'. This will be a table generated within the email message template that will be the field label in one column and the results in the other.


2. Link two will be to 'Generate Full Results Template'. The full results template will just be a list of short field names with the _FullResults flag. This flag automatically includes the label 'but' does not include anything at all if the field is left blank.


3. We also added tags for ShortFieldName_Image which will automatically create an image tag for image field. and a ShortFieldName_Link which will automatically create a link tag for file uploads if you would like.


So.... Hope you enjoy, it will really speed up the process of setting up email events.

Hi guys... I just wanted to follow up on this post as we continue to add enhancements to the email completion events etc...

We are creating a patched update of 2.6 and will post this soon. This update includes the ability to now automatically click on each short field token within the listbox of available tokens and it will now move it over to the email message. This was previously added to SQL events (that uses the standard multi line textbox). If you remember, earlier versions had this as a literal control you could copy/paste over into the editor but with the latest versions we changed this to be in a listbox as forms can get very large...

So... In short - you will now be able to simply click on each token within the listbox and it will find add the tokens to the current cursor location of the rich text editor.
